HE Company Profile


Hawaiian Electric Industries, Inc. (HE) operates as a diversified holding company primarily focused on three key areas within the state of Hawaii: electric utility services, banking, and investments in renewable and sustainable infrastructure. The company's Electric Utility division is responsible for the generation, acquisition, transmission, distribution, and sale of electricity across several Hawaiian islands, including Oahu, Hawaii, Maui, Lanai, and Molokai. This segment utilizes and explores various clean energy sources, such as wind, solar, photovoltaic, geothermal, wave, hydroelectric, municipal waste, and other biofuels. Its customer base includes suburban communities, resort properties, United States armed forces installations, and agricultural operations. Through its Bank segment, the company runs a community financial institution that provides a full spectrum of banking and financial offerings to both consumers and businesses. These services include savings and checking accounts, along with a wide range of loans, encompassing residential and commercial real estate, mortgages, construction and development, multifamily residential and commercial real estate, consumer, and general commercial lending. This banking arm maintains a network of 42 branches throughout the islands: 29 on Oahu, 6 on Maui, 4 on Hawaii, 2 on Kauai, and 1 on Molokai. The "Other" segment is dedicated to strategic investments in non-regulated renewable energy and sustainable infrastructure projects exclusively within the Hawaiian Islands. Founded in 1891, Hawaiian Electric Industries Inc. maintains its corporate headquarters in Honolulu, Hawaii.
